git: 080c6fdc0ce8 - main - dumpon: fix build on some architectures
Eric van Gyzen
vangyzen at FreeBSD.org
Thu Aug 12 02:29:31 UTC 2021
The branch main has been updated by vangyzen:
URL: https://cgit.FreeBSD.org/src/commit/?id=080c6fdc0ce86c55f7cbbe1e86c026f3bc641bb1
commit 080c6fdc0ce86c55f7cbbe1e86c026f3bc641bb1
Author: Eric van Gyzen <vangyzen at FreeBSD.org>
AuthorDate: 2021-08-12 02:27:24 +0000
Commit: Eric van Gyzen <vangyzen at FreeBSD.org>
CommitDate: 2021-08-12 02:27:24 +0000
dumpon: fix build on some architectures
Fix a -Wsign-compare issue on some architectures.
Fixes: 96f9bd46547d6dfbaf219ab449efacacb0dacccc
Pointy hat to: me
MFC after: 1 week
Sponsored by: Dell EMC Isilon
---
sbin/dumpon/dumpon.c |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/sbin/dumpon/dumpon.c b/sbin/dumpon/dumpon.c
index 291239c4bcc8..a11f07a01200 100644
--- a/sbin/dumpon/dumpon.c
+++ b/sbin/dumpon/dumpon.c
@@ -334,7 +334,7 @@ genkey(const char *pubkeyfile, struct diocskerneldump_arg *kdap)
err(1, "genkey pipe write");
bytes = write(filedes[1], kdap->kda_encryptedkey,
kdap->kda_encryptedkeysize);
- if (bytes != kdap->kda_encryptedkeysize)
+ if (bytes != (ssize_t)kdap->kda_encryptedkeysize)
err(1, "genkey pipe write kda_encryptedkey");
_exit(0);
}
@@ -351,7 +351,7 @@ genkey(const char *pubkeyfile, struct diocskerneldump_arg *kdap)
err(1, "Unable to allocate encrypted key");
bytes = read(filedes[0], kdap->kda_encryptedkey,
kdap->kda_encryptedkeysize);
- if (bytes != kdap->kda_encryptedkeysize)
+ if (bytes != (ssize_t)kdap->kda_encryptedkeysize)
errx(1, "genkey pipe read kda_encryptedkey");
error = waitpid(pid, &status, WEXITED);
if (error == -1)
More information about the dev-commits-src-all
mailing list